2012-13: Competed in 15 events and nine relay races as a freshman…registered a pair of runner-up finishes with five third-place efforts…finished third in a pair of events – the 100-Breast (1:22.41) and 50-Breast (38.25) in her first collegiate meet versus Husson University on November 3rd…tallied a runner-up time (1:22.79) in the 100-Breast against Elms College at home a week later…swam a leg for the Monks’ 200-Free Relay quartet at the GNAC Championship on December 2nd…added a runner-up time (1:22.49) in the 100-Breast and a third-place (1:18.16) finish in the 100-IM versus Husson on January 12th…recorded a personal-best 37.77 effort in the 50-Breast, good for fourth place, against Gordon College on February 2nd…competed in the NEISDA Championship as a member of the Monks’ 400-Free Relay squad.

High School: Played two years of varsity field hockey for Melissa Spanos at Kearsarge High School…earned the Coaches’ Award her junior and senior seasons…played for Ann Maclean as a member of the Granite State Elite team for two seasons and competed in 2011 Disney/ESPN Field Hockey Showcase among other tournaments…also participated in swimming and softball…claimed the NHIAA NHADA Scholar Student Athlete Award and earned the Tri-Athlete Award her junior and senior years…selected as the Spirit Award recipient for swimming and named as a team captain her senior year.
